How to Get to Apple Valley

Plane

When flying to Apple Valley, you’ll arrive at Victorville Southern California Logistics (VCV), which is located 20 km from the city center. The shortest domestic flight to Apple Valley departs from Phoenix and takes around 1h 30m.

Car

Another option to get to Apple Valley is to pick up a car rental from Los Angeles, which is about 115 km from Apple Valley. You’ll find branches of Ace and Midway, among others, in Los Angeles.

Renting a car in Apple Valley

Renting a car in Apple Valley costs $57 per day, on average, or $172 if you want to rent if for 3 days.

You’re likely to save money by renting your car at the airport: locations in the city are, on average, 23% more expensive than at Los Angeles.

Expect to pay $3.33 per gallon in Apple Valley (average price from the past 30 days). Depending on the size of your rental car, filling up the tank will cost between $39.97 and $53.30. The most frequently booked car type in Apple Valley is Supplier choice (Class Special Car or similar). If you’re looking to save money, though, keep in mind that Compact rental cars (Nissan Versa or similar) are, on average, 50% cheaper than other rental car types in the city.
